ART 394 - Interactive Studio
Interactive Studio addresses the study and creation of art works in which the audience is involved in an interactive exchange. Media explored include interactive situations, community collaborations, social/political interactions, and current electronic interactive interfaces. May be repeated once for credit. Part of the Information, Innovation, or Technology Issue. Offered winter semester. Prerequisite: Junior standing.
3.000 Credit hours

Levels: Undergraduate
Schedule Types: Studio
